Senior living communities in Marion County, Florida cater to the diverse needs and preferences of older adults seeking comfortable and secure living arrangements. Nestled in the heart of Florida, Marion County offers a variety of options for seniors looking to maintain independence while enjoying a vibrant community atmosphere. From 55+ and 62+ communities to gated retirement enclaves and luxury senior living establishments, there's something for everyone in Marion County.

For those desiring an active lifestyle and social engagement, 55+ and 62+ communities provide an ideal setting. These neighborhoods often feature amenities such as clubhouse facilities, swimming pools, and organized activities tailored to the interests of residents. Gated retirement communities offer an added layer of security and privacy, with beautifully landscaped grounds and tranquil surroundings.

Luxury senior living communities in Marion County elevate the retirement experience, offering upscale accommodations and a wide array of services and activities. From gourmet dining options to concierge services and spa treatments, these communities prioritize comfort and convenience. Independent living options provide seniors with the freedom to pursue their interests and hobbies while still having access to assistance when needed.

In Marion County, independent living typically differs from assisted living in that it caters to individuals who are still active and self-sufficient but may desire additional support with daily tasks. Assisted living facilities offer a higher level of care, including assistance with medication management, personal care, and housekeeping services, while still promoting independence and autonomy.

Senior living communities in Marion County often boast an array of amenities to enhance residents' quality of life. These may include fitness centers, walking trails, libraries, scheduled transportation services, on-site medical care, pet-friendly accommodations, and social events. Neighboring cities such as Ocala, Belleview, and Dunnellon offer additional shopping, dining, and cultural attractions for seniors to explore, enriching their retirement experience in Marion County, Florida.

The average cost of independent senior living in Marion county, FL is $2,345 monthly. The lower priced senior living communities in the Marion county area can be priced as little as $1,421 per month, while the most upscale retirement communities can go up to $3,870 per month.

There are 30 senior housing, senior living, elderly living apartments and retirement communities in Marion County, Florida. These senior retirement communities and housing residences provide accommodations to older adult Florida residents, and may include studio and 1-bedroom assisted living or senior independent living units, as well as continuing care options. Marion County senior housing and retirement communities can range in cost depending on amenities and services provided. Housing for seniors in Marion County, FL may be in the form of senior apartment buildings or senior living communities.

What should seniors look for in a senior living community's dining services in Marion County, Florida?

When evaluating a senior living community's dining services, seniors should consider the following aspects: Meal Quality and Variety: Assess the quality and variety of meals offered. Look for communities that provide a range of healthy, well-balanced meals with options to accommodate dietary restrictions, preferences, and cultural needs. Some communities offer gourmet dining options or partnerships with local chefs. Personalized Nutrition: Ensure that the community offers personalized meal plans based on individual health requirements. This includes managing chronic conditions like diabetes, heart disease, or allergies through customized menus. Dining Experience: Evaluate the dining environment and experience. Communities should offer comfortable, clean, and inviting dining areas where residents can enjoy meals in a social setting. Check if the community has flexible dining hours and the option for room service or private dining if needed. Staff and Service: Look for well-trained culinary staff who are knowledgeable about nutrition and food safety. Friendly and attentive service is important for a positive dining experience. Resident Feedback: Speak with current residents about their dining experiences. Their feedback can provide insight into the quality, variety, and overall satisfaction with the dining services.

How can families help seniors adjust to a new senior living community in Marion County, Florida?

Helping a senior adjust to a new living community involves several supportive steps: Encourage Familiarity: Before the move, visit the community with your loved one to help them become familiar with the environment. This can ease anxiety and make the transition smoother. Personalize Their Space: Assist in setting up their new living space with familiar items and personal touches to create a sense of home. Bringing cherished belongings can help in making the new environment feel more comfortable. Support Social Engagement: Encourage participation in community activities and social events. This helps seniors make new friends and become involved in their new community. Introduce them to other residents and staff to build connections. Regular Visits and Communication: Maintain a routine of visits and regular communication to provide emotional support. Consistent interaction helps in reassuring your loved one and reinforcing their sense of belonging. Monitor Adjustment: Keep an eye on how your loved one is adjusting and communicate with the community’s staff about any concerns. Address issues promptly to ensure they receive the necessary support.

What should be included in a senior living community's move-in process?

A well-organized move-in process is essential for a smooth transition to a senior living community. The process should include: Orientation: An orientation session to familiarize new residents with the community's layout, amenities, staff, and available services. This should also cover daily routines and emergency procedures. Personalized Assistance: Assistance with moving in and setting up their new living space, including help with unpacking, arranging furniture, and installing any needed modifications for accessibility. Introduction to Staff and Residents: Formal introductions to key staff members and other residents to foster a sense of belonging and ease the integration into the community. Health and Care Assessments: An initial health assessment to review the resident's medical history, current health status, and any specific care needs. This ensures that appropriate care plans and support services are in place from the start. Administrative Paperwork: Completion of necessary administrative paperwork, including agreements, health records, and personal information forms. This should be done with clear explanations and support as needed. Personal Preferences and Needs: Discussions about personal preferences and any specific needs or requests the resident may have, such as dietary restrictions, activity interests, or special accommodations. This helps tailor the experience to the resident’s preferences and enhances their comfort and satisfaction.

What types of wellness programs are typically offered in senior living communities in Marion County, Florida?

Senior living communities in Marion County, Florida may offer a range of wellness programs designed to promote physical, mental, and emotional health: Fitness Programs: These may include exercise classes such as yoga, tai chi, water aerobics, and strength training. Fitness programs are designed to enhance physical health, mobility, and overall well-being. Some communities may also have on-site gyms or fitness centers with personalized training options. Health and Nutrition: Wellness programs often include nutritional counseling, cooking classes, and healthy eating workshops to support residents' dietary needs and preferences. Dietitians or nutritionists may provide personalized meal planning and advice. Social and Recreational Activities: Engaging in social and recreational activities is a key component of wellness. Communities typically offer a variety of activities such as arts and crafts, music therapy, games, and social gatherings to foster social connections and mental stimulation. Wellness Education: Educational seminars and workshops on topics like stress management, healthy aging, and chronic disease management may be available. These programs aim to equip residents with knowledge and skills to maintain their health and well-being. Relaxation and Mindfulness: Programs focusing on relaxation and mindfulness, such as meditation sessions, guided imagery, and relaxation techniques, are often offered to help manage stress and promote mental health. Healthcare Services: Many communities provide access to on-site healthcare services, including routine medical check-ups, physical therapy, and wellness screenings. These services help monitor and maintain residents' health and address any medical concerns promptly.
